Ever wondered about the origin of Quaker Oats' name?🌾 Contrary to popular belief, the company has NO affiliation with any Quakers! Quaker Oats' founders knew that the faith's reputation of honesty and integrity would be good for business. #MeetQuakerHistory #QuakerTrivia
